引言

随着互联网的快速发展,前端开发已经成为IT行业的热门岗位之一。掌握前端技能,不仅能够帮助开发者更好地应对工作挑战,还能提升个人的职业竞争力。本文将详细介绍一种高效的前端复习法,从基础知识到实战技能,助你轻松提升编程能力。

一、基础知识复习

1. HTML与CSS

  • HTML:是网页内容的骨架,掌握HTML的基本标签和属性是前端开发的基础。
    • 代码示例:
    <!DOCTYPE html>
    <html lang="en">
    <head>
        <meta charset="UTF-8">
        <title>我的第一个网页</title>
    </head>
    <body>
        <h1>欢迎来到我的网页</h1>
        <p>这是我的第一段文字。</p>
    </body>
    </html>
    
  • CSS:用于美化网页,了解CSS选择器、布局和动画等知识是前端开发的必备技能。
    • 代码示例:
    body {
        background-color: #f0f0f0;
    }
    h1 {
        color: #333;
    }
    

2. JavaScript

  • JavaScript:是网页的灵魂,掌握JavaScript的基本语法和常用API是前端开发的核心。
    • 代码示例:
    // 变量声明
    var name = "前端开发者";
    // 控制台输出
    console.log(name);
    // 函数定义
    function sayHello() {
        alert("你好,世界!");
    }
    

二、实战技能提升

1. 常用框架和库

  • React:用于构建用户界面的JavaScript库。
  • Vue.js:用于构建用户界面的渐进式框架。
  • Angular:由Google维护的框架,用于构建复杂的前端应用。

2. 版本控制工具

  • Git:用于代码版本控制,了解Git的基本操作是团队协作的必备技能。

3. 包管理工具

  • npm:用于管理JavaScript项目中的依赖包。
  • yarn:另一种JavaScript包管理工具,与npm功能相似。

三、高效复习方法

1. 制定学习计划

根据自身基础和需求,制定合理的学习计划,确保每天都能有所收获。

2. 分阶段学习

将学习内容分为基础知识、实战技能和进阶学习三个阶段,逐步提升编程能力。

3. 多做练习

通过编写代码、解决实际问题来巩固所学知识,提高编程技能。

4. 查阅资料

遇到问题时,及时查阅相关资料,如官方文档、博客等,以获取帮助。

5. 拓展知识面

关注前端行业动态,了解新技术和新趋势,不断丰富自己的知识体系。

总结

高效的前端复习法需要结合基础知识、实战技能和科学的学习方法。通过不断努力和实践,相信你一定能够成为一名优秀的前端开发者。